Step-by-Step: Factoring 48 with Maximum Depth
Standard factoring starts with dividing by small primes, but the full power comes from a systematic strategy:
- Begin with the smallest prime, 2:
48 ÷ 2 = 24
24 ÷ 2 = 12
12 ÷ 2 = 6
6 ÷ 2 = 3
3 ÷ 3 = 1
